  1. Blue Moon stand at the Grand Army Plaza greenmarket beats all, but last week was their last til spring. Fairway: good but not great, you gotta still check eyes and gills meaning that fillets are a bit of a gamble (but I’ve never gotten BAD fish there, even fillets). Haven’t tried Fish Tales–where on Court St. is it? As for Chinatown, check out the relatively new ‘Great Wall Supermarket’ in the old movie theatre on Ft. Hamilton Pkway at 67th St. (next to drug store by Leif Ericsson park); they have a big dept. with all the scary turtles and live eels etc., along with fantastic prices on exotic mushrooms and regular Chinese and American supermarket stuff. (Their fruit and veg, however, are a major disappointment.)

  2. I second the comment about Choice Greene located at Greene and Grand Avenues. Katsu, the fishmonger, is also an excellent sushi chef who formerly worked at Blue Ribbon in Manhattan. Prices are comparable to Fairway. Selection is limited but very fresh, and Katsu also makes some great marinades and sauces. I live a few blocks away and buy fish every week.
